Search results

Hey there!

Our natural language search is still in development, so results may be a bit inconsistent.

For better results, try using clear, specific phrases like this:

  • Make and model
  • Color and body type (e.g., SUV, hatchback)
  • Fuel type (petrol, diesel, electric, hybrid)
  • Age of the vehicle
  • Mileage
  • Your budget (total/monthly)

We're constantly improving to make your car search easier. Thanks for your patience!

109 4-Seater BMW 4 Series M Sport cars for sale

Sort by
  • Relevance
  • Distance
  • Age (oldest)
  • Age (newest)
  • Price (lowest)
  • Price (highest)
  • Miles (lowest)
  • Miles (highest)
  • Newly listed

BMW 4 Series420i M Sport 2dr Step Auto

2023
18,845 miles
Petrol

£35,000

or £535 mo
DT11PR

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£534.26, Customer Deposit: £5,250.00, Total Deposit: £5,250.00, Optional Final Payment: £13,906.00, Total Charge For Credit: £9,266.22, Total Amount Payable: £44,266.22,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

BMW 4 Series420d MHT M Sport 2dr Step Auto

2023
16,083 miles
Diesel

£32,740

or £471 mo
EX328QA

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£470.79, Customer Deposit: £4,911.00, Total Deposit: £4,911.00, Optional Final Payment: £14,694.00, Total Charge For Credit: £8,992.13, Total Amount Payable: £41,732.13,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

BMW 4 Series420d MHT M Sport 2dr Step Auto

2023
17,462 miles
Diesel

£32,256

or £462 mo
BA228RT

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£461.97, Customer Deposit: £4,838.00, Total Deposit: £4,838.40, Optional Final Payment: £14,585.00, Total Charge For Credit: £8,879.99, Total Amount Payable: £41,135.99, Representative APR: 10.90%, Interest Rate (Fixed): 10.39%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

BMW 4 Series430d xDrive MHT M Sport 2dr Step Auto

2022
28,046 miles
Diesel

£31,250

or £474 mo
Delivery

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£473.32, Customer Deposit: £4,687.00, Total Deposit: £4,687.50, Optional Final Payment: £14,533.00, Total Charge For Credit: £10,216.54, Total Amount Payable: £41,466.54, Representative APR: 12.90%, Interest Rate (Fixed): 12.19%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000

BMW 4 Series420i M Sport 2dr Auto [Professional Media]

2020
47,382 miles
Petrol

£21,100

or £382 mo
Delivery

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£381.28, Customer Deposit: £3,165.00, Total Deposit: £3,165.00, Optional Final Payment: £6,082.00, Total Charge For Credit: £6,067.16, Total Amount Payable: £27,167.16, Representative APR: 12.90%, Interest Rate (Fixed): 12.18%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

1-18 of 109 vehicles

  1. Home
  2. Cars for Sale
  3. BMW
  4. 4 Series

About BMW 4 Series cars on RAC Cars

What is the most popular colour for BMW 4 Series ?

Black

What is the most popular gearbox for BMW 4 Series ?

Semi-automatic

What is the most popular fuel type for BMW 4 Series ?

Petrol

What is the most popular engine for BMW 4 Series ?

2.0

What is the average mileage for BMW 4 Series ?

29715

How many BMW 4 Series cars are available for sale?

137